Top Universities in Croatia for Pakistani Students

Croatia is home to several reputable universities offering a wide range of programs in English and Croatian. Here are the top public and private universities favored by international students:

Public Universities

  1. University of Zagreb – Zagreb

    • QS Ranking: 801-1000

    • Popular Programs: Engineering, Medicine, Humanities, IT

    • Tuition Fees: €1,000–€3,500/year (Bachelor)

    • Language: Croatian & English (select courses)

    • Application Deadlines: March–July

 Admission Process for Pakistani Students

Step-by-step guide:

  1. Choose your university and program
    Check the language of instruction (English or Croatian).

  2. Prepare required documents:

    • Passport copy

    • Academic certificates (Matric, Intermediate, Bachelor transcripts)

    • English proficiency certificate (IELTS/TOEFL)

    • Motivation Letter (SOP)

    • Letters of Recommendation (LORs)

    • Curriculum Vitae (CV)

  3. Submit application online via university portals.

  4. Pay application fee (usually €20-€100).

  5. Attend interview, if required.

  6. Receive offer letter (conditional/unconditional).

Academic & Language Requirements

LevelMinimum Marks / CGPAIELTS Score Required
Bachelor60% Matric & Intermediate6.0
MasterCGPA 3+ / 60% Bachelor marks6.0–6.5
PhDCGPA 3.0+6.5

 Croatia Student Visa Guide for Pakistani Students

Visa Type: Type D Long-Stay Visa

Required Documents

  • Completed visa application form

  • Valid passport (min. 6 months validity)

  • University acceptance letter

  • Proof of financial means (€5,000+ recommended)

  • Health insurance covering Croatia (min. €30,000 coverage)

  • Proof of accommodation in Croatia

  • Police clearance certificate (translated & attested)

Application Process

  • Apply at the Croatian Embassy in Islamabad or VFS Global center.

  • Visa fee: approx. €80

  • Processing time: 30–60 days

Note: A medical exam is recommended but not mandatory.

 Living Expenses in Croatia

Monthly cost of living for students ranges between €400 and €700 depending on the city:

ExpenseZagreb (€)Split/Rijeka (€)Other Cities (€)
Rent (shared)250 – 400200 – 350150 – 250
Food150 – 200150 – 200120 – 180
Utilities & Transport100 – 150100 – 15080 – 130
Health Insurance (annual)300300300

 Part-Time Job Opportunities for Students

  • Work limit: 20 hours/week during the academic year.

  • Common jobs: Retail, cafés, IT freelancing, university assistantships.

  • Typical wages: €5–€7 per hour.

  • Job search portals: MojPosao.net, LinkedIn Croatia, university career centers.


 Post-Study Work & Permanent Residency (PR) Options

  • Post-study work visa available for up to 1 year after graduation.

  • Work permit renewable yearly based on employment.

  • Eligible to apply for PR after 5 years of continuous residence.

  • Most in-demand sectors for PR: IT, healthcare, engineering.

  • Key Croatian employers: Rimac Automobili, Ericsson Nikola Tesla, major tourism companies.
